What is Adventure Camp? A fun summer can be the perfect springboard for an amazing school year! We emphasize classroom routines, transitional activities, and group play to help children build essential skills. Throughout the camp, children engage in physical fitness, interactive science, literacy activities, field trips and theme-based arts and crafts, all designed to foster creativity and learning.

Payments are deducted automatically from a checking/savings account or credit/debt card. Payments are deducted on the Friday prior to the week of care. Please note, your reservation is not secured until payment information is complete.
Full-time and part-time camps are separate registrations. If you register for full-time five days a week you can cancel your entire week but will not be able to cancel individual days of those full-time weeks. You would need to re-register for the individual days if available.
CANCELLATION BY APRIL 13: Cancellations for all contracted weeks or days must be submitted in writing before or on April 13 to be accepted without penalty. After April 13, all contracted weeks or days are charged in full unless a cancel notification (see below) is given and accepted per policy.
CANCELLATION FOR ENTIRE SUMMER AFTER APRIL 13: Cancellation after April 13 will result in payment of two full weeks (or six individual days) of your contracted care. You will be charged in full for the next two weeks (or six individual days) that you registered for (you may attend camp those weeks or days if you so choose). As an example; if you cancel on May 1, you would be charged the first two full weeks (or six individual days) you are registered for. If you cancel on July 7, you would be charged be the next two full weeks (or 6 individual days) you are registered for from that point on.
PARTIAL CANCELLATION AFTER APRIL 13: Partial cancellation of contracted full weeks or individual day require a three-week notice. The three-week notice is from your first day of care for the week or days you want to cancel.
A $20 cancellation fee will be charged per request for each week affected, per child. Any time a contracted week/day is removed from your schedule (including switching of days) the cancellation fee applies.
